Your Camera Feed Uploads Every Second of Every Call

While you are on a Zoom call your video and audio continuously upload from your device to the meeting server. Everyone else on the call downloads your feed to their screens.

Slow upload means your face pixelates on their screens. Your voice cuts out mid sentence. You freeze while they look perfectly clear. Fast download speed does absolutely nothing to fix that because the problem lives entirely on the upload side of your connection.

Low Latency Makes Calls Sound and Feel Natural

Latency is the delay between you speaking and the other person hearing it. Cable internet runs 15 to 30 milliseconds consistently. AT&T Fiber stays under 10 milliseconds.

That difference is what separates a call that flows naturally from one where both people keep accidentally talking over each other because responses feel slightly delayed every single time. VPN Overhead Eats Into Your Available Upload Speed

A VPN adds roughly 10 to 20 percent overhead to your bandwidth usage in both directions. On Cox cable with 35 Mbps upload that drops your effective working upload to around 28 Mbps during active VPN sessions.

For a Lynn Haven remote worker regularly uploading large files through a corporate server or running resource intensive enterprise applications through VPN that 28 Mbps effective upload is borderline during busy work periods.

On AT&T Fiber with 300 Mbps upload adding 20 percent VPN overhead still leaves 240 Mbps of effective upload speed. More than enough for everything your VPN demands from your first morning login to your last task of the afternoon.
